queenstown_night_getty3.jpg Queenstown Lakes District Council was one of several local authorities experiencing pressure on their infrastructure as a result of high tourism numbers. Photo: Getty ImagesA new report has backed Queenstown's bed tax bid, but the tourism industry has hit back saying "New Zealand doesn't need new taxes" and that Kiwi travellers will be caught out by the levy. The independent Crown entity was asked by the Government to look at the broader question of whether local authorities' funding and financing arrangements were meeting their cost pressures. New Zealanders would end up paying the most bed taxes, as they accounted for 60% of all commercial bed nights. What we need is to find ways to better share the taxes and charges we already collect.''
